One of the issues with excess fibre, from Peat's PoV, is that the gut produces serotonin in response to stretching and friction, and he sees high serotonin as a culprit contributing to health burdens in a number of ways. Also some kinds of fibre tend to feed excessive bacterial growth, producing extra amounts of endotoxin. On the other hand, it is useful to have some fibre to help carry out some of the endotoxin and some of the estrogen excreted with bile into the lumen.
